The Space
Our cabin is designed with an open-concept flow that brings everyone together without feeling crowded. With soaring ceilings and large windows, you’ll feel immersed in the forest from the comfort of the sofa.
• The Living Heart: The center of the home features a magnificent wood-burning fireplace. There is nothing like the scent of real wood and the sound of a crackling fire to set the mood. We provide wood for your stay! The living area also includes a high-quality pull-out sofa, providing comfortable sleeping arrangements for two additional guests. Television with streaming services.
• A Chef’s Kitchen: Unlike many smaller cabins, we offer a full-sized, fully equipped kitchen. With ample counter space and modern appliances, it’s built for pancake breakfasts and elaborate post-hike dinners.Island seating and dining table.
• Rest & Refresh: Two spacious bedrooms offer plush linens and quiet forest views. With two full bathrooms, there’s no morning queue—everyone gets to head out for adventure on time.
Master bedroom features a king bed and private ensuite with soaker tub. A walk in closet additionally offers a dedicated work place.
Secondary bedroom features a queen bed and smart television; great for children.
Outdoor Living
Step through the garden doors onto your private outdoor oasis:
• The Soak: Our premium hot tub is professionally maintained and ready for year-round enjoyment. It’s the best seat in the house!
• The Patio & BBQ: The expansive patio area serves as your outdoor living room. Fire up the BBQ for a summer feast and enjoy your meal alfresco surrounded by the sounds of nature.
Guest Access
You will have the entire cabin and private lot to yourself. Keyless entry makes check-in a breeze, so you can start your vacation the second you pull into the driveway.
Guest Access:
The property is private and not shared. Guests have full access inside the cabin. The garage is not available to guests.
